Time Difference Between Paris and Tehran

The time difference between Paris and Tehran is 1 hours and 30 minutes. When it is 12:00 noon in Paris, it is 13:30 in Tehran. Paris uses the Europe/Paris time zone (UTC+2), while Tehran uses Asia/Tehran (UTC+3:30).

Daylight Saving Time (DST) Impact

Paris is currently observing daylight saving time, while Tehran is on standard time. When Paris switches back to standard time, the difference between these two cities will shift by 1 hour.
